Description for Data Engineering - Introduction
Overview of Data Engineering and Its Functions: Acquire knowledge of the foundational principles of data engineering and explore the functions of Data Engineers, Data Scientists, and Data Analysts within the data ecosystem.
Data Ecosystem and Repositories: Study data structures, file formats, data sources, and examine various data repositories, including RDBMS, NoSQL databases, data warehouses, data marts, data lakes, and data lakehouses.
Processing and Integration of Big Data: Acquaint yourself with significant data tools such as Apache Hadoop and Spark, and comprehend ETL, ELT, data pipelines, and data integration.
Practical Experience and Professional Development: Engage in practical laboratories, execute querying operations, and acquire insights about data engineering career trajectories from seasoned individuals in the industry.
